Vendor note: Grindlepix CLI (batch image resizing) is licensed through Oswick Tooling under contract renewal cycle Q3. On-call: if resize jobs fail mid-batch, restart with the --resume flag before escalating. Do not upgrade past the pinned version; 4.x breaks our EXIF handling. Vendor SLA covers weekday responses only; weekend failures should be mitigated locally and logged for Monday follow-up. Escalations go through the vendor portal first. If the portal is down or unresponsive, email their support desk directly.

escalation mailbox, fafof-kawep: drudor@norvalabs.corp

Handover — Quartermill queue, log compaction

For weekly sync: compaction on the Quartermill brokers is half-migrated to the new segment format. Old segments still on disk; do not delete until retention job confirms checksums. Compaction lag alert is noisy, threshold needs tuning — left a note in the dashboard. One broker (rack B) needs its compaction keystore unsealed after every restart; Priya knows the drill. The unseal passphrase for that keystore is below.

strongbox words: druath-quenael

## Configuration

Sockwright enables per-message deflate by default, which cuts bandwidth roughly 60% on text-heavy channels but adds CPU and memory per connection. Plugins pushing binary payloads should disable it via SOCKWRIGHT_COMPRESS=off. Compression settings are negotiated at handshake, and the handshake endpoint itself requires a signing credential for all plugin traffic. Before testing your plugin, add this line to your environment file:

vault entry, tahof-kagaf: RELAY_SECRET29=204336efb478d76ba1bde1bd23fbf